Dynamics of subfamilies of Ostrowski–Chun methods

B. Campos and P. Vindel

Mathematics and Computers in Simulation (MATCOM), 2021, vol. 181, issue C, 57-81

Abstract: In this paper, we classify the fixed and critical points of the bi-parametric family of Ostrowski–Chun methods applied on quadratic polynomials. We obtain the values of the parameters that reduce the number of free critical points.
